Sir Keir Starmer and the Chief Rabbi have hailed the launch of a new academic centre to study antisemitism as vital to tackling rising Jew-hatred.

The Labour leader told the JC the London Centre for the Study of Contemporary Antisemitism (LCSCA) had his “full backing” in undertaking its “important work”.

Sir Keir said: “It’s vital that as a society we continue to challenge antisemitism in all its forms and provide the education needed to prevent it. I look forward to seeing the impact of their work.”

The institution is set to be unveiled on Sunday with the start of a three-day festival at the Bloomsbury Theatre, London, which will join leading academics with prominent Jewish figures.
